K250784 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the Transcutaneous Electrical Nerve Stimulator ( K6133/ K6134/ K6135/ K6136/ K613.... Classified as Stimulator, Nerve, Transcutaneous, Over-the-counter (product code NUH), Class II - Special Controls.

Submitted by Shenzhen Yicai Health Technology Co., Ltd. (Shenzhen, CN).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on August 21, 2025 after a review of 160 days - an extended review cycle.

This device falls under the Neurology F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 882.5890 - the FDA neurology device framework. The Traditional 510(k) pathway establishes clearance through subst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device, without requiring clinical trial data.

What this classification means

Class II devices require demonstration of subst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device. This pathway does not require clinical trials - it relies on engineering equivalence and performance data. Most Neurology devices follow this clearance model.
